广东手机网站建设费用宁德市人社局官网
2026/5/24 3:35:25 网站建设 项目流程
广东手机网站建设费用,宁德市人社局官网,互联网加项目策划书,焦作网站seo文章目录1. 开启/检查慢日志2. 分析日志3. 用explain分析执行计划1. type ⭐⭐⭐#xff08;**最关键字段#xff01;**#xff09;2. rows ⭐3. key ⭐4.Extra ⭐⭐⭐#xff08;**隐藏陷阱#xff01;**#xff09;1. 开启/检查慢日志 看一下是否开启慢日志 SHOW VAR…文章目录1. 开启/检查慢日志2. 分析日志3. 用explain分析执行计划1. type ⭐⭐⭐**最关键字段**2. rows ⭐3. key ⭐4.Extra ⭐⭐⭐**隐藏陷阱**1. 开启/检查慢日志看一下是否开启慢日志SHOWVARIABLESLIKEslow_query_log;SHOWVARIABLESLIKElong_query_time;SHOWVARIABLESLIKEslow_query_log_file;如果未开启临时开启生产环境建议永久配置SETGLOBALslow_query_logON;SETGLOBALlong_query_time1;2. 分析日志mysqldumpslowMySQL 自带# 按执行次数排序前10条mysqldumpslow-sc-t10/var/log/mysql/slow.log# 按总耗时排序前10条mysqldumpslow-st-t10/var/log/mysql/slow.log3. 用explain分析执行计划在SQL前面加explainEXPLAINSELECTid,order_noFROMordersWHEREuser_id100ANDcreate_time2024-01-01ORDERBYcreate_timeDESC;重点查看四个字段字段看什么type是否出现 ALL全表扫描rows扫描行数是否过大key是否使用到了正确索引Extra是否出现Using filesort或Using temporary1.type⭐⭐⭐最关键字段访问效率从高到低system const eq_ref ref range index ALL值说明是否理想const通过主键/唯一索引查一行如WHERE id1✅ 最优eq_ref多表连接时使用主键或唯一索引关联✅ 优秀ref使用非唯一索引等值查询✅ 良好range索引范围扫描如BETWEEN,IN,⚠️ 可接受index全索引扫描遍历整个索引树❌ 避免ALL全表扫描❌ 必须优化目标让type至少达到range最好ref或更高。2.rows⭐含义预估需要扫描的行数。原则越小越好如果typeALL且rows很大 → 性能灾难3.key⭐含义实际使用的索引。关键检查是否为NULL→ 未走索引是否是你期望的索引→ 可能索引失效如函数操作、隐式转换4.Extra⭐⭐⭐隐藏陷阱包含重要性能提示值问题优化方案Using where服务层过滤正常—Using index覆盖索引无需回表✅ 理想状态Using index condition索引条件下推ICPMySQL 5.6✅ 优化❌Using filesort无法用索引排序需额外排序为ORDER BY字段加索引❌Using temporary创建临时表如GROUP BY无索引为分组字段加索引Select tables optimized away优化器直接返回结果如MIN/MAX✅ 极优看到Using filesort或Using temporary必须优化

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询